Tinubu Sets Up Committee On Police Reforms

President, Bola Ahmed Tinubu has set up a special committee to reform the Nigeria Police Force (NPF).

Bauchi State Governor, Bala Mohammed who disclosed this to newsmen in Abuja on Tuesday said the committee is to assess the shortcomings in Nigeria’s 1999 constitution, aiming to enhance co-ordination and align technology as well as manpower resources, towards strengthening the Police Force.

The governor who spoke after the National Police Council Meeting said the confirmation of Mr. Kayode Egbetokun’s as substantive IG-P led to extended deliberations concerning the Nigeria Police Force.

Bala stated that the committee consists of the Minister of Police Affairs, Ibrahim Geidam, the National Security Adviser, the Chairman of the Police Service Commission, Solomon Arase, and the Chairman of the Nigerian Governor’s Forum, all collaborating on a shared reform agenda to ensure the comprehensive overhaul of the Nigeria Police.

He said; “The confirmation of the IGP prompted further discussion on the Nigeria Police Force and the President has formed a special Committee to look at all the gaps in Nigeria’s 1999 constitution to bring harmony and synergy, closing technology and manpower to the Nigerian Police force.

“The committee includes the Minister of Police Affairs, NSA, Chairman of PSC, and the Chairman of the NGF to work on a common reform agenda to make sure that the Nigeria Police is reformed.”

Also speaking on the confirmation of the IGP, the Governor of Ogun State, Dapo Abiodun said that IG-P Egbetokun remarked on professionalism in the Nigerian Police Force, Community Policing, and adequate funding for the Nigerian Police Force.

Abiodun disclosed that the National Police Council observed that no meaningful reforms have taken place in the Nigerian Police Force since its creation in 1861.

The Governor said that the newly set up committee would come up with ideas that would lead to reforms that would characterize the new Nigerian Police force.

“The newly confirmed IGP is adequately prepared, his CV is extremely rich very experience, intellectually and practically, he also addressed us as a council on the State of policing in Nigeria, amongst other things that he highlighted he spoke about the need for technology driven policing.

“The need for community-based policing, the need to ensure that required budgetary provision is provided for community-based policing which has been proven to be very effective,” he said.

The Ogun State Governor further stated that the newly confirmed IGP also addressed the Council on major Police requirements which involved technology-driven policing.

“The IGP also remarked on the professionalism of the police canvassing that each police man will have endowed certain qualities and they should be encouraged to follow those qualities so that they can be encouraged to follow such qualities so that they will be professional.

“The issue of funding also came up and this committee of 4-5 will look at these issues that borders on reforms. We observed that there have been no meaningful reforms since the establishment of the Nigerian Police Force.

“So we believe that with the newly set up committee they will come up with ideas that would lead to reforms that will characterise  the new Nigerian Police force,” Abiodun added.

In attendant at the briefing were the Ministers of Police Affairs, Ibrahim Geidam and Iman Sulieman Ibrahim, the Governor of Nasarawa State, Abdullahi Sule, the Governor of Ogun State, Dapo Abiodun and the Bauchi State Governor and the Chairman of the Police Service Commission, Solomon Arase.
